Light up your system from any angle with the CORSAIR iCUE LINK QX120 RGB 120mm PWM Fans Starter Kit, including three fans with four distinct light loops each. PWM control lets you set the exact fan speeds you need, up to 2,400 RPM with support for Zero RPM signals, while a Magnetic Dome bearing ensures less friction, greater longevity, and minimal noise. As part of the iCUE LINK ecosystem, all your fans can be connected to the included iCUE LINK System Hub with just a single cable, allowing for a clean setup with far fewer cables. iCUE LINK opens up new possibilities for lighting and control, including the exclusive Time Warp lighting mode and smart fan curves with a built-in temperature sensor.

The CORSAIR RS120 ARGB 120mm PWM Fans Triple Pack gets your PC cooling setup off on the right foot with three efficient and reliable fans. Daisy-chained connectors let you link multiple fans together and control them all through just one 4-pin PWM and one +5V ARGB header on your motherboard. Enjoy fan speeds up to 2,100 RPM, with the static pressure to also serve as radiator fans. CORSAIR AirGuide technology with anti-vortex vanes directs airflow for concentrated, powerful cooling. Eight LEDs light up your build with simple +5V ARGB motherboard control. Magnetic Dome bearings ensure quieter operation and increased longevity, while Zero RPM mode offers silent operation at low loads.

Add to your iCUE LINK ecosystem with another CORSAIR RX120 RGB 120mm PWM Fan, delivering superior airflow at speeds up to 2,100 RPM while producing our lowest tested noise levels. Thanks to patent-pending iCUE LINK technology, your fans can connect seamlessly together, all connected to an iCUE LINK System Hub (sold separately) with a single cable. Eight RGB LEDs shine with your custom lighting effects, with a built-in side window for more viewing angles. CORSAIR AirGuide Technology focuses airflow where it’s needed most while a Magnetic Dome bearing ensures high longevity and low noise, alongside Zero RPM mode for virtual silence at low loads.
